Direct Answer
Start tutoring when there is a specific, persistent need that school practice alone is not resolving—not simply because a new term has begun. Early support is useful for prerequisite gaps, subject transitions and weak study routines. Short-cycle support can work before a defined assessment, while sustained weekly lessons are justified only when the student has ongoing subject or workload needs.

Five Signals That Support May Be Timely
The first signal is a repeated topic pattern across more than one assessment. The second is a prerequisite gap that blocks new learning. The third is a student who understands during explanation but cannot begin independently. The fourth is an approaching transition, mock or deadline with a defined preparation need. The fifth is a workload pattern in which planning failures are causing rushed work across several subjects.
One poor test, temporary tiredness or a difficult week does not automatically require tutoring. Start by speaking with the teacher, reviewing the actual errors and checking whether the student has completed normal corrections. If the issue persists, define a short intervention with a review date. Early support should be light enough to leave space for school, rest and independent practice.
End or reduce support when the student can diagnose errors, plan practice and complete comparable tasks without extensive prompting. A successful tutor should make their own role smaller over time where the need is temporary.

A 12-Week Improvement Framework
Weeks 1–2: Establish the Baseline Review recent work, complete a focused diagnostic and identify no more than three priorities. Agree on lesson frequency, mode, communication and a review date. The student should understand the plan in their own words.
Weeks 3–4: Repair Prerequisites Teach the minimum foundational knowledge needed for the current work. Use short retrieval tasks and immediate correction. Avoid racing into advanced questions while routine errors remain unstable.
Weeks 5–6: Build Guided Application Move from modelled examples to questions that require the student to choose a method. Ask for explanations, diagrams, planning or evidence as appropriate to PYP, MYP or Diploma Programme. Reduce prompts across the two weeks.
Weeks 7–8: Mix Topics and Conditions Combine old and new material. Introduce realistic time limits in small sections and require the student to identify why each error occurred. Add a later reattempt rather than correcting once and moving on.
Weeks 9–10: Transfer to School Assessments Use tasks that resemble the school's current demands without copying assessed work. Review command terms, presentation, timing and quality of reasoning. The student should complete more of the process independently.
Weeks 11–12: Review, Reduce or Redirect Repeat part of the original diagnostic and compare evidence. Decide whether to continue at the same frequency, reduce sessions, pause or move to a different priority. A plan that cannot explain its next decision is not yet evidence-led.
This framework is adaptable. An urgent exam intervention may compress it, while a younger learner may need longer. The important feature is the repeated review. Tutoring should respond to demonstrated learning rather than continue on autopilot. Frequently Asked Questions
How quickly can a student improve in PYP, MYP or Diploma Programme?
The timeline depends on the size of the gap and how consistently the student practises. A narrow skill can improve within several weeks; broad syllabus weakness takes longer. How many lessons per week are appropriate for PYP, MYP or Diploma Programme?
Begin with the smallest frequency that can address the defined need. One focused weekly lesson may be enough when the student completes independent practice. Two sessions can be useful during a short intervention or near an assessment, but adding hours without follow-up rarely solves the problem. Review the arrangement after three or four weeks using completed work, accuracy and student energy. Can tutoring guarantee a particular grade?
No. Outcomes depend on starting level, attendance, independent practice, school assessment, health and many other factors. A responsible tutor can define a process, show evidence of progress and adjust the plan, but should not guarantee a grade or admission outcome. How should academic integrity be handled?
The student must produce their own assessed work. Tutors may teach skills, interpret criteria, ask questions and give feedback within school rules, but they should not write, generate or substantially rewrite submissions.
